US blue-chip stocks have been making waves in the market, with Rubrik and DocuSign leading the charge in early trading. Both companies reported strong earnings, driving investor confidence and boosting their stock prices. Let's dive into the details and explore what's behind this surge.
Rubrik, a data security software firm, reported a narrower-than-expected third quarter loss and revenue that topped estimates. The company's subscription-based annual recurring revenue (ARR) grew by a strong 38% year-over-year, easily above the Street's 34% forecast. Management raised its fiscal 2025 subscription ARR guide from $1.03 billion to $1.06 billion. The strong earnings results and positive outlooks have bolstered investor confidence, with Rubrik's stock surging more than 20% to $64.51.
DocuSign, the global leader in e-signature solutions, also posted impressive results, beating estimates on both earnings and revenue. The company reported adjusted earnings of $0.90 per share on $754.8 million in revenue, surpassing estimates of $0.87 per share and $745.3 million in revenue. Subscription revenue jumped 8%, and billings climbed an impressive 9%, signaling a rock-solid performance. DocuSign's stock jumped over 14% in premarket trading after crushing Q3 expectations.
